My 03 ZX5 is getting close to 100,000km now. Just wondering when it is recommended to get the timing belt/chain done? Not sure if it's a belt or chain I haven't checked. Is the 2L Zetec an interference motor?

Do you have a zetec or duratec motor? I think some 03-04's come with either or. Zetec = Belt Duratec = Chain. I believe both are non Interference motors, so if the belt goes you're still good!

correct zetec motor is non interferance and has a belt...ford recomends replacing it at 160,000kms

The duratec is an interference engine, hence the switch to chain vs belt
According to the "normal" maintenance schedule for my 2003, the timing belt is to be replaced at 120,000 miles which translates to roughly 192,000 km ... so 100,000 km might be a bit early for replacement unless you have reason to suspect it's due to fail.
